mobile menu
mobile menu
About
FAQ
Home
Specialties
Osage Beach, MO, 65065
Scot Echols LMFT
Scot Echols LMFT
980 Parkside Village Ln
Osage Beach, MO, 65065
(844) 853-8937
Physician
Profile
Scot Echols, graduated from in . His primary practice is as a Marriage & Family Therapist.
LMFT
: Licensed Marriage and Family Therapist
Specialties Include:
Marriage & Family Therapist
Search Nearby:
zip code: 65065
North
0 mi
Osage Beach
North
5 mi
Lake Ozark
North
5 mi
Lakeside
N.West
6 mi
Village of Four Seasons
S.West
7 mi
Linn Creek
S.West
7 mi
Friedenswald
North
7 mi
Bagnell